Traditional Career Path

Corporate Development Managers play a pivotal role in shaping a company's strategic direction through mergers, acquisitions, and partnerships. This role requires strong analytical skills, financial acumen, and strategic thinking.

Entry-Level Analyst

1-3 years

Begin your career as an analyst in investment banking or corporate finance to build a strong foundation in financial modeling and analysis.

Financial Analysis Excel Valuation Techniques

Senior Analyst or Associate

3-5 years

Progress to a senior analyst or associate position, focusing on deal execution and strategic planning.

Deal Structuring Strategic Planning Negotiation

Corporate Development Manager

5+ years

Transition into a Corporate Development Manager role, overseeing M&A activities and strategic initiatives.

Leadership Project Management Strategic Vision

Specialized Career Tracks

Corporate Development Managers can specialize in various tracks, each focusing on different aspects of corporate growth and strategy.

Mergers and Acquisitions Specialist

Focus on M&A

Specialize in identifying, evaluating, and executing mergers and acquisitions to drive company growth.

Key Skills

Due Diligence Integration Valuation

Salary Range: $110,000 - $160,000

Strategic Partnerships Manager

Build Partnerships

Develop and manage strategic partnerships and alliances to enhance company capabilities and market reach.

Key Skills

Relationship Management Negotiation Strategic Alliances

Salary Range: $100,000 - $150,000

Career Advancement Strategies

Advancing as a Corporate Development Manager requires continuous skill development and strategic career moves.

Strategies for Growth

  • Expand Your Network

    Build relationships with industry leaders and influencers to stay informed about market trends and opportunities.

  • Pursue Continuing Education

    Enroll in advanced courses or certifications in finance and strategy to enhance your expertise.

Professional Networking

  • Join Professional Associations

    Become a member of organizations like the M&A Leadership Council to connect with industry professionals.

  • Engage on LinkedIn

    Use LinkedIn to connect with other corporate development professionals and join relevant groups.

Building Your Brand

  • Develop a Personal Website

    Create a website or blog to showcase your expertise, insights, and achievements in corporate development.

  • Publish Thought Leadership Content

    Write articles or whitepapers on industry trends to establish yourself as an expert.
